WINTERIZING INSTRUCTIONS

1. Follow and complete the Long Term

Storage Instructions above.

2. Disconnect the spark plug wire.

3. Disconnect the high pressure hose

from the pump.

4. Insert a 12 in. to 14 in. piece of

garden hose into the pump inlet.

5. Place a funnel in the other end of the

garden hose.

Read the
manufacturer’s

instructions for safe handling and
disposal of RV antifreeze.

6. Pour approximately 6 oz. of RV

antifreeze into the funnel.

7. Pull the starter rope several times until

the RV antifreeze comes out of the
pump outlet.

8. Disconnect the high pressure hose

from the gun and drain the hose. Hold
the gun and lance in a vertical position
and squeeze the trigger to drain the
water out.

TIPS FOR EXTENDING THE LIFE OF
YOUR PRESSURE WASHER

1. Never operate the unit without water.

2. Your pressure washer is not meant to

pump hot water. Never connect your
pressure washer to a hot water supply
as it will significantly reduce the life of
the pump.

3. Running the unit for more than one

minute without spraying water causes
heat to build up in the pump.
Running the unit without spraying
water can damage pump components.

Maintenance

Observe regular maintenance intervals to
ensure maximum performance and life
from the pressure washer. Refer to the
schedule for recommended maintenance.
If you operate the pressure washer in
dusty conditions, perform maintenance
checks more often.

ENGINE OIL CHANGING INSTRUCTIONS

Before tipping the
engine or equipment

to drain oil, drain fuel from the fuel tank.

NOTE: Change oil while the engine is cool.

1. Disconnect the spark plug wire from

the spark plug.

2. Locate and remove the engine oil

drain plug (See Figure 15).

3. Drain old oil.
4. Replace the drain plug and set the

unit upright.

5. Refill the unit with new oil of a

recommended type and quantity. Fill
the unit to the bottom edge of the oil
fill neck.
